US denim bigwig Kontoor Brands, which owns Wrangler and Lee, has raised its annual outlook after a robust second quarter.
The company saw its Q2 revenue surge to US $ 491 million – that’s a rise of 41 per cent on a reported basis and 37 per cent in constant currency.
Notably, the adjusted revenue fell by 19 per cent when compared to the second quarter of 2019.
In a statement released to media, the denim stalwart said that the revenue soared due to strong digital performance, including own.com as well as digital wholesale.
While the revenue of own.com increased by 28 per cent during the quarter, the digital wholesale rose by 49 per cent.
